In this case, the mites cling to American carrion beetles, and when the beetle lands on a carcass, the mites drop off the beetle and begin eating the eggs and larvae of any flies on the carcass. "Phoresis" is a non-permanent arrangement in which one organism attaches itself to another organism solely for the purposes of travel, and "mutualistic" means that the relationship benefits both parties. One interesting fact about American carrion beetles is that they engage in something called "mutualistic phoresis" with mites of the genus Poecilochirus. The American carrion beetle (Necrophila americana) is a pretty fascinating insect, if a little bit gross! These beetles can be found in North America east of the Rocky Mountains, and they play an important role in keeping the environment clean and tidy.Īmerican carrion beetles are on the wing from the spring through the fall, searching for the carcasses of animals that have recently died.
